Days two through seven. Sunday through friday. The potential for heat index readings to reach around 101 to 107 degrees will persist each afternoon for the remainder of weekend. With multiple days of high heat indices the past few days into the weekend, some potential for heat-related impacts will exist especially over western sections of interior South Florida westward to the Gulf Coast. Once again, please take extra precautions if you work or spend time outside. When possible, reschedule strenuous activities to early morning or evening. Know the signs and symptoms of heat exhaustion and heat stroke. Wear light-weight and loose- fitting clothing when possible, and drink plenty of water. Chances for thunderstorms continue through the forecast period, with a general increase in thunderstorm chances for next week. The primary impacts from the storms will be lightning strikes.
